「Java」slf4jでログ出力する方法
1.jarファイルのダウンロード
https://mvnrepository.com/artifact/org.slf4j/slf4j-api
https://mvnrepository.com/artifact/org.slf4j/slf4j-simple
jarインポートの手順
(1).プロジェクトを右クリックし、「プロパティ」->「Javaのビルド・パス」をクリックします。
(2).「ライブラリー」->「外部JARの追加」->「slf4j-api-1.7.30.jar」と「slf4j-simple-1.7.30.jar」を選択します。
(3).「適用して閉じる」をクリックします。
2.Javaコード
package com.arkgame.study; import org.slf4j.Logger; import org.slf4j.LoggerFactory; public class Slf4jDemo { static Logger logger = LoggerFactory.getLogger(Slf4jDemo.class.getName()); public static void main(String[] args) { System.out.println("This is SLF4J demo."); // debugレベルのメッセージを出力 logger.debug("SLF4J:This is debug message."); // infoレベルのメッセージを出力 logger.info("SLF4J:This is info message."); // errorレベルのメッセージを出力 logger.error("SLF4J:This is error message."); } }
3.実行結果
This is SLF4J demo.
[main] INFO com.arkgame.study.Slf4jDemo – SLF4J:This is info message.
[main] ERROR com.arkgame.study.Slf4jDemo – SLF4J:This is error message.